Sotec (Onkyo) Upgrades Their Amazing Netbook

Yep! Amazing since we were pretty impressed by Sotec’s (Onkyo) little Netbook running Windows 7… more information here : Hello Kitty Netbook Windows 7 Powered… The Ultimate Powerful PC?.

The SOTEC C101 is dead, long live the C102… Technically speaking, both units are the same, same specs with an ATOM N270 CPU at 1.60GHz, 1GB of RAM, Intel 945GSE Express, 160GB of HDD… But, on the C102, the arrival of Wifi N with the IEEE 802.11b/g/n Draft 2.0, and two new colors with Platinum Silver and Rich Black.
